Karadag Nature Reserve – the Sea Trip

Kara Dag is a volcanic mountain range located in the south-eastern Crimea, on the Black Sea coast. “Kara Dag” is translated from Turkish and Crimean Tatar language as “black mountain”.

Karadag Nature Reserve which includes the territory of the mountain range and the surrounding marine area was created in 1979.

Belaya Skala – a Natural Monument in Crimea

Belaya Skala (“White Rock”) or Aq Qaya is a rock in Crimea, located near the village of Belaya Skala. Vertical white rocky wall dominates the valley of the Biyuk-Karasu River. Elevation between the valley and the top of the cliff is 100 meters.

It was formed by erosion and weathering of limestone and sandstone. From 1981, this rock is a natural monument of republican importance.

The mystical beauty of the Carpathians

The Carpathian Mountains is the mountain range located in Central Europe. Ukrainian Carpathians are situated in the west of Ukraine mainly in Lviv, Ivano-Frankivsk, Zakarpattia and Chernivtsi regions.

Mountainous terrain stretches for about 280 km. Hoverla Mountain (2061 meters) is the highest point of Ukraine. In rainy and foggy weather, this region is particularly dark and mysterious. Photos by Richard Zorge

“Ordzhonikidze GOK” (mining and processing plant) located in Dnepropetrovsk region is Ukraine’s largest producer of manganese ore developed only open way. The plant produces about 70% of manganese ore in the country.

After the collapse of the Soviet Union, a lot of quarries were closed and abandoned. That’s why, nowadays, we can see the following picturesque post-apocalyptic scenery.

Regional Landscape Park “The Generals’ Beaches” is also called “The Coast of 1000 Bays.” In Crimea, along the coast of the Azov Sea, from Zolotoy to Kurortny villages, you can find wild and rarely visited recreation area.

From 1947 to 1972, the Karalarsky steppe was used as military training ground for air support of testing of nuclear and thermonuclear weapons of the Soviet Air Force.

The Carpathian National Park was founded in 1968. The park is located in Zakarpattia and Ivano-Frankivsk regions of Ukraine, in the Eastern Carpathians.

The total area of the national park is 12,672 hectares: 11,657 hectares are covered by forests, 453 hectares are grassland and 51 ha – various bodies of water. The park consists of three reserves: Goverlyansky, Chernogorsky, and Ugolsky.

Spring in the Carpathian Mountains

Carpathians is a mountain system located in Central Europe, on the territory of the Czech Republic, Slovakia, Hungary, Poland, Ukraine, Romania, Serbia and partly in Austria. In Ukraine, the Carpathian Mountains cover about 80% of the Zakarpattia region.

This is the only region of Ukraine, which borders with Slovakia and Hungary. Resort resources of the region are mainly mineral water and climate. Zakarpattia region is an important area of tourism in Ukraine. This region is beautiful in all seasons. Photos by sav-in
